Job Responsibilities

As a bookkeeper, you will oversee and manage financial data to ensure accuracy and compliance. Your key responsibilities include:

  • Recording Financial Transactions: Accurately record all income, expenses, and financial activities using accounting software.
  • Maintaining General Ledger: Ensure the accuracy of the general ledger by reconciling accounts and correcting discrepancies.
  • Accounts Payable and Receivable: Track invoices, payments, and overdue accounts while maintaining strong vendor and client relationships.
  • Bank Reconciliation: Reconcile bank statements with internal records to identify and resolve discrepancies.
